This early reader explores the fascinating life of muskoxen, including their habitat, development, and family behaviors, suitable for children aged 5 to 8. The book combines colorful illustrations with interesting facts and introduces young readers to conservation and folklore. It also provides safe, child-friendly online resources to extend learning.
